Design and application of optimized algorithm of examination sequence to minimize total waiting time of patients

Abstract:

Objective To propose the optimized algorithm to effectively reduce the total waiting time of patients as so to make full use of the hospital resources for medical service. Methods With total waiting time of outpatients as objective function, hybrid open flow shop model of outpatient examinations was established. The examination load of equipment of each examination department was calculated, and the bottleneck department was determined. The semi-online algorithm based on the bottleneck department was proposed to minimize the total waiting time of outpatients, and was performed on the data collected from 20 groups of outpatients in the Ninth People's Hospital Affiliated to Shanghai Jiaotong University School of Medicine. Results Through the semi-online algorithm based on the bottleneck department, the total waiting time of 20 groups of outpatients decreased by 10.5%. Conclusion Compared with the sequence generated randomly by the outpatients, the proposed algorithm can effectively reduce the total waiting time and improve the efficiency of hospital resources for medical service.
